    Best US Cities for Freelancers and Digital Nomads to Thrive

    Why Choosing the Right City Matters for Freelancers

    Freelancers and digital nomads rely on flexibility, reliable internet, and a supportive community to thrive. The city you choose can impact your success, from access to coworking spaces to affordability and networking opportunities. Whether you’re a remote worker or a full-time freelancer, picking a city that aligns with your professional and personal needs is essential.

    Key Factors That Make a City Ideal for Freelancers

    When evaluating the best cities for freelancers and digital nomads, consider these critical factors:

    • Affordability: Cost of living, rent prices, and expenses can affect your financial stability.
    • Availability of Coworking Spaces: A strong coworking culture supports productivity and networking.
    • Freelancer-Friendly Community: A thriving freelance ecosystem leads to better collaboration and opportunities.
    • Internet Connectivity: Fast and reliable internet is a must for remote work.
    • Work-Life Balance: A mix of cultural attractions, outdoor activities, and entertainment enhances the overall experience.

    Top US Cities for Freelancers and Digital Nomads

    Austin, Texas

    Austin is a leading hotspot for freelancers, thanks to its vibrant tech scene and creative culture. With its thriving startup ecosystem, Austin offers endless collaboration opportunities. The city also boasts a relatively modest cost of living compared to other tech hubs like San Francisco.

    • Affordability: Mid-range, with growing housing costs but still less expensive than the west coast.
    • Coworking Spaces: Home to numerous coworking spaces such as WeWork, Impact Hub, and The Cathedral.
    • Work-Life Balance: Renowned for its live music scene, food scene, and proximity to outdoor activities like Barton Springs.

    Portland, Oregon

    With an innovative culture and strong support for independent professionals, Portland is one of the most welcoming cities for freelancers. It’s renowned for its support of local businesses, eco-conscious work culture, and fantastic coffee shops that serve as perfect workspaces.

    • Affordability: Slightly high, though reasonable compared to Silicon Valley.
    • Coworking Spaces: Plenty of freelancer-friendly spaces, including CENTRL Office and HatchLab.
    • Freelancer Community: A well-connected network of entrepreneurs, artists, and developers.

    Denver, Colorado

    Denver is continuously growing as a prime location for remote workers with its laid-back lifestyle and access to nature. It offers a great balance between working hard and enjoying outdoor adventures. The city’s economic growth also provides many opportunities for freelancers to connect with startups and businesses.

    • Affordability: Mid-to-high cost of living but with strong earning potential.
    • Coworking Spaces: Many high-quality coworking hubs like Green Spaces and Creative Density.
    • Work-Life Balance: Access to the Rocky Mountains for hiking and skiing provides an excellent escape from work.

    Atlanta, Georgia

    Atlanta blends affordability with a growing tech community, making it a fantastic choice for freelancers. Its business-friendly environment supports networking and start-up ventures, while its cultural richness and Southern hospitality make it an inviting place to live.

    • Affordability: More cost-effective compared to other major cities.
    • Coworking Spaces: Dynamic coworking scenes, including Industrious and WeWork locations.
    • Freelancer Community: A growing network that includes marketing, design, and tech professionals.

    San Diego, California

    For freelancers who want the best of urban life and coastal beauty, San Diego is a top contender. The city has a laid-back community with plentiful remote work options, making it an enticing choice.

    • Affordability: The high cost of living is offset by excellent professional mobility.
    • Coworking Spaces: Spaces like Downtown Works and Hera Hub support freelance collaboration.
    • Work-Life Balance: Beautiful beaches, parks, and a perfect climate make San Diego a great place to unwind.

    Honorable Mentions

    Some additional cities also rank well as freelance-friendly locations:

    • Nashville, Tennessee: A growing hub for creative professionals with an exciting music and arts scene.
    • Miami, Florida: A warm-weather paradise with increasing business opportunities for freelancers in tech and media.
    • Seattle, Washington: Known for its thriving tech industry and strong coworking culture.

    Make vs. Zapier: Which Automation Platform Is Right for You?

    Introduction

    Automation is revolutionizing the digital workspace, helping businesses and individuals save time, improve productivity, and reduce manual work. Two of the most popular automation platforms are Make and Zapier. Both offer powerful workflow automation tools, but they cater to different needs and preferences.

    If you’re trying to decide which platform is right for you, this comparison will break down the key differences, features, and benefits of Make vs. Zapier to help you make an informed choice.

    What Is Make?

    Make (formerly known as Integromat) is a powerful automation platform that allows users to create complex workflows visually. Unlike traditional automation tools that rely on lists and simple connections, Make offers a more intuitive, drag-and-drop approach.

    Key Features of Make:

    • Visual workflow builder for designing advanced automation sequences
    • Support for multi-step workflows
    • Real-time execution with detailed logs for troubleshooting
    • Custom scripting and advanced data manipulation
    • Integration with hundreds of popular apps

    Make is ideal for users who want more control over their workflow automation with a dynamic and detailed interface.

    What Is Zapier?

    Zapier is a well-known automation tool that simplifies workflow automation by allowing users to create “Zaps” – automated tasks that connect different apps and services. Zapier is designed to be user-friendly and does not require any coding knowledge.

    Key Features of Zapier:

    • Simple, easy-to-use interface
    • Thousands of app integrations
    • Multi-step workflows with conditional logic
    • Automated triggers and actions
    • Reliable execution with error handling

    Zapier is best suited for individuals and businesses looking for an easy-to-configure automation tool with a vast app ecosystem.

    Make vs. Zapier: Key Differences

    Now that we have a basic understanding of both platforms, let’s examine their differences to determine which one better fits your needs.

    1. Ease of Use

    Zapier: Known for its straightforward, no-code interface, Zapier is perfect for beginners and non-technical users. Creating and managing workflows (Zaps) is simple, requiring only a few clicks to connect different apps.

    Make: While Make is also no-code, its visual builder may have a steeper learning curve for new users. However, this added complexity provides more flexibility and precision in automation design.

    2. Workflow Complexity

    Zapier: Offers multi-step automation, but the logic remains relatively linear. Although it does support conditional logic, its structure is less flexible than Make’s.

    Make: Designed for more complex workflows with branching paths, advanced conditions, and detailed execution logs. If your automation requires handling multiple decision points, Make is the better choice.

    3. Pricing

    Zapier: Pricing is based on task usage, meaning you pay for the number of tasks your workflows execute each month. This can become expensive for businesses with high automation needs.

    Make: Uses an operation-based pricing model, which is often more cost-effective for complex workflows and high-volume usage. Many users find Make to be more affordable compared to Zapier, especially when running large-scale automation.

    4. Integration Options

    Zapier: Offers over 6,000+ app integrations, making it the largest automation platform in terms of connectivity. If you need access to a wide range of applications, Zapier is the better choice.

    Make: Supports fewer apps than Zapier but provides deeper and more flexible integration capabilities for supported platforms. Make allows for more complex data manipulation and custom API integrations.

    5. Execution Speed

    Zapier: Automations are executed in intervals (e.g., every 15 minutes for free users, faster for premium plans). Some processes may experience slight delays depending on your plan.

    Make: Runs in real-time and offers faster execution for workflows. This makes it a strong option for businesses requiring immediate task execution.

    6. Customer Support & Community

    Zapier: Offers excellent customer support, extensive help documentation, and an active user community. Support is available via email and live chat for premium users.

    Make: Also provides great customer support along with a thriving user forum. Its educational resources and tutorials help users go beyond basic automations.

    Who Should Use Make?

    Make is an excellent choice for:

    • Users who need advanced workflow automation beyond basic triggers and actions
    • Businesses looking for a cost-effective automation solution
    • Developers and tech-savvy users who want custom scripting and complex data handling
    • Companies that require real-time execution and multi-path workflows

    Who Should Use Zapier?

    Zapier is ideal for:

    • Beginners and non-technical users looking for easy-to-implement automation
    • Organizations needing access to a large selection of app integrations
    • Businesses with simple to moderately complex workflows
    • Users who prioritize fast setup and pre-built templates

    Final Verdict: Which One Should You Choose?

    Choosing between Make and Zapier depends on your needs and level of expertise.

    • For simple, user-friendly automation with vast app connectivity – Zapier is the best choice.
    • For complex, dynamic workflows with better cost efficiency – Make is the better option.

    Both platforms are excellent automation tools, and you can’t go wrong with either. If you’re just starting, Zapier’s simplicity might be more appealing. However, if you need deep data manipulations and scalability, Make offers greater flexibility.

    Best Workflow Automation Tools to Streamline Your Business Operations

    Why Workflow Automation Matters

    In today’s fast-paced business environment, efficiency is key. Companies rely on workflow automation tools to optimize processes, reduce manual tasks, and improve productivity. These tools help businesses automate repetitive workflows, ensuring employees can focus on high-value tasks.

    By automating workflows, businesses can:

    • Enhance productivity and efficiency
    • Minimize human errors
    • Save time and costs
    • Ensure consistency across tasks
    • Improve collaboration across teams

    However, with numerous automation tools available, choosing the right one for your business can be challenging. Below, we explore some of the best workflow automation tools available today.

    Top Workflow Automation Tools for Your Business

    1. Make

    Make is a powerful and intuitive workflow automation platform that allows businesses to connect apps and automate processes without coding. Whether you need to automate repetitive HR processes, sales tracking, or data management tasks, Make provides an easy-to-use interface for seamless integrations.

    Key Features:

    • Visual drag-and-drop interface
    • Over 1,000 app integrations
    • Real-time data movement and synchronization
    • Advanced logic for complex automation scenarios
    • No coding required

    Make is ideal for businesses looking to automate workflows with custom configurations while maintaining flexibility.

    2. Zapier

    Zapier is one of the most widely used automation platforms, helping businesses integrate their applications effortlessly. It enables users to create “Zaps” – automation sequences that trigger actions based on predefined conditions.

    Key Features:

    • Connects with over 6,000 apps
    • No technical expertise needed
    • Multi-step workflow automations
    • Conditional filters and logic
    • Pre-built automation templates

    Zapier is perfect for businesses that want simple yet effective automation for everyday processes.

    3. Microsoft Power Automate

    Microsoft Power Automate (formerly known as Microsoft Flow) helps organizations streamline business processes using AI-driven automation. It integrates deeply with Microsoft apps, making it a top choice for enterprises using Microsoft 365.

    Key Features:

    • AI-powered workflow automation
    • Seamless integration with Microsoft Suite
    • RPA (Robotic Process Automation) capabilities
    • Security and compliance controls
    • Templates for common business workflows

    For businesses heavily reliant on Microsoft tools, Power Automate is a reliable option.

    4. HubSpot Workflows

    HubSpot Workflows is designed for marketing automation, lead nurturing, and customer relationship management. It provides a robust automation engine within HubSpot’s CRM, helping businesses streamline sales and marketing operations.

    Key Features:

    • Email marketing automation
    • Lead nurturing and scoring
    • Personalized workflows for customer segmentation
    • Integration with other CRM platforms
    • Analytics and reporting tools

    If your business focuses on marketing automation, HubSpot Workflows is a great solution.

    5. Monday.com

    Monday.com is an all-in-one work management and automation platform that enhances productivity across teams. It is highly flexible, offering customizable workflow automation solutions for various industries.

    Key Features:

    • Easy-to-use automation builder
    • Project and task management features
    • Integration with third-party applications
    • Customizable dashboards and workflows
    • AI-powered automation suggestions

    For teams that require an all-in-one project management and automation tool, Monday.com is an excellent pick.

    How to Choose the Right Workflow Automation Tool

    Selecting the best workflow automation tool for your business depends on several factors. Consider these key aspects before making a decision:

    • Integration Compatibility: Ensure the tool integrates with the apps and software your business already uses.
    • Ease of Use: Look for a platform with a user-friendly interface that doesn’t require extensive technical knowledge.
    • Scalability: Choose a tool that can grow with your business and accommodate future automation needs.
    • Customization: Consider whether the platform allows custom workflows and advanced automation logic.
    • Pricing: Compare pricing plans and choose one that fits your budget.
    • Security & Compliance: Ensure the tool meets your industry’s security and data protection standards.
